Common Clogged Gutter Clearing Jobs
Gutter Cleaning - removal of leaves, twigs, and debris to prevent blockages.
Downspout Clearing - clearing clogged downspouts to ensure proper drainage.
Debris Removal - safely extracting debris from gutters to avoid water damage.
Gutter Inspection - checking for damage or leaks that could cause future issues.
Gutter Flushing - rinsing gutters to remove dirt and buildup for optimal flow.
Overflow Prevention - ensuring gutters are free-flowing to protect roofing and foundation.
Clogged Gutter Clearing Questions
What causes gutters to become clogged? Leaves, twigs, and debris from trees often accumulate and block gutters, especially during fall.
How can clogged gutters affect a property? Standing water can lead to water damage, foundation issues, and mold growth if not cleared.
What signs indicate gutter clogging? Overflowing water, sagging gutters, and visible debris are common indicators of blockage.
Why should gutter clearing be performed regularly? Routine cleaning prevents buildup, reduces risk of damage, and maintains proper drainage.
